Junk Removal Lead Technician
Gorilla Junk Removal
Job Description
Job Overview
We are seeking reliable, hard-working individuals to join our crew as Junk Removal Crew member or lead technician. This is a hands-on, physical role for people who enjoy working with their hands, problem-solving on job sites, and being part of a tight-knit team that takes pride in getting the job done right.
You’ll work on a variety of projects including cleanouts, junk removal, and job-site labor. No two days are the same. This position is ideal for someone who wants to build real skills, stay active, and grow within a company that values effort and teamwork.
Responsibilities
- Assist with job-site junk removal, including taking down structures, property cleanouts, and removing debris to maintain a safe and organized environment
- Perform job-site cleanup, debris removal, and material organization
- Load, unload, and transport materials, tools, and equipment
- Assist crew leaders and skilled operators with daily tasks
- Operate basic hand tools and power tools under supervision
- Communicate professionally with homeowners and business owners on-site
- Follow all safety procedures and wear required PPE
- Demonstrate a strong willingness to learn new skills and take on additional responsibilities to grow within the company
- Maintain a positive attitude and contribute to team efficiency and job quality
Requirements
- Ability to perform physical work (lifting, carrying, bending, standing for extended periods)
- Comfortable working outdoors and in active job-site environments
- Strong work ethic, reliability, and punctuality
- Willingness to learn, take direction, and work as part of a team
- Not afraid to get dirty or work hard
- Must be at least 18 years old
- Valid driver’s license is a plus, but not required
- Prior construction or labor experience is helpful, but not required
